Shushan, nowadays Purim is celebrated on the 14th of Adar in most places but on the 15th of Adar in ancient walled cities like Jerusalem (see Esther 9:18)
One of the early traditions around sending these The celebration of Purim includes the four mitzvot (commandments) of hearing the Megillah (Book of Esther), giving gifts of food or money to the needy, giving gifts to friends and family, and eating a festive meal

Purim is a rabbinic holiday instead of a holiday commanded by the written Torah
The story of Purim – how the Jewish queen of Persia, Esther, saved her people from doom – is told in the Book of Esther, known as the Megillah in Hebrew
This applies to men and women, and is fulfilled by hearing every word of the megilla read from a scroll
